How to store goose. Keep the goose in the fridge, on a tray, covered with foil or greaseproof paper for up to two days. Make sure it’s on the bottom shelf, so that any juices don’t contaminate any other food; it’s particularly important to keep the goose away from any other cooked meats in the fridge.
How long does cooked goose meat last in the fridge?
Raw goose can be refrigerated for two days. To store cooked goose, remove meat from the bone, wrap meat in plastic or foil, and keep it in the coldest part of the refrigerator for no more than three days.

How long does goose last in freezer?
about 6 months
GOOSE, WHOLE – PURCHASED COMMERCIALLY FROZEN, RAW
Properly stored, frozen whole raw goose will maintain best quality for about 6 months in the freezer, although it will usually remain safe to eat after that.

How healthy is goose meat?
Goose meat is an excellent source of riboflavin and vitamin B-6. These vitamins help our bodies use energy from foods. B vitamins are important for growth and healthy skin, hair, nerves and muscles. Goose meat is an excellent source of iron – more than beef, pork or chicken.
Should I pour boiling water over goose?
Prick the skin, pour over boiling water and cook covered in foil initially to allow the fat to be released into the roasting tray. Save the fat for roasting potatoes and cook the goose uncovered for the last 30 mins or so to crisp up.

How long does fresh duck last in the fridge?
Fresh duck is typically good for 14 days if kept refrigerated at 32 degrees and the original packaging is unopened. If the package has been opened, duck will last 3-4 days in the refrigerator.

How do you preserve goose breast?
After you’ve thoroughly cleaned the meat, place it in a large pot or bowl. Add enough water to cover everything and then add approximately one cup of coarse salt per gallon of water. Agitate the water to dissolve the salt, then cover and leave in the refrigerator for 12 to 24 hours.

Is goose hard to digest?
The digestive system of the goose is able to digest this high level of fibre primarily for two reasons. The first is its large and muscular proventriculus and its extremely well-muscled gizzard that can develop pressures of up to 275 mm Hg as opposed to values of 180 and 125 mm Hg for the duck and the hen respectively.
Is goose meat high in cholesterol?
Duck and goose are both higher in cholesterol than chicken and turkey. One cup of cooked duck or goose — even with the skin removed — has about 128 milligrams of cholesterol.
